Job Description
Join Alberta Energy Regulator (AER) as a Data Analyst in a hybrid model, focusing on business process optimization and regulatory support. Utilize your expertise in analytics to drive continuous improvement efforts.
This full-time, limited-term Analyst position is centered on identifying opportunities and resolving inefficiencies within the Regulatory Applications Branch. Ideal candidates will possess strong analytical skills and the ability to manage data processes while supporting organizational strategies. This role is perfect for applicants who excel in both analytical and project environments.
Key Responsibilities:
• Identify strategic opportunities and address branch inefficiencies
• Conduct in-depth data reviews and trend analyses
• Prepare data and reports for branch planning needs
• Coordinate essential requests from leadership effectively
• Support enterprise projects and business operational readiness
